Action item from the Saltmere import incident: the CSV wizard accepted an 800,000-row upload and parsed it synchronously, starving the web workers. As the new contractor on this, please move parsing to the Quenby job queue and enforce hard ceilings on row count, cell width, and per-upload memory. The agreed limits are as follows.

tuning constants:
BUDGETS = {
    "gilok": 870,
    "briael": 629,
    "silok": 264,
    "ruswyn": 693,
    "ralax": 162,
    "ralath": 605,
    "nordor": 675,
}

## Support

Quick note for reviewers: Fernwheel pins every dependency to an exact version, lockfile included, and we bump via automated PRs reviewed weekly. No floating ranges, no exceptions for dev tooling either. If you spot a pin that looks stale or a CVE we've missed, don't sit on it — flag it to the maintainers right away.

pager mailbox: praox@qorvelsys.internal

### Step 4: Configure the tile cache layer

The Mossvale renderer fronts all map tiles with the Cinderbank cache. Set `CACHE_TTL_SECONDS` conservatively (we use 3600) because stale tiles are cheaper than render storms, and confirm `CACHE_SHARD_COUNT` matches the node count exactly, or keys will mis-route after scaling. Cinderbank authenticates to the render farm with a shared secret, declared on the next line.

secret setting of taduf-bahip: COURIER_KEY5=49c55

Leadership Review Briefing — FY Headcount Plan

Orvath Labs plans net growth of 42 roles next year. Engineering gains 25, field operations 12, finance 5. Corporate functions hold flat. Backfill approvals move to quarterly review. Hiring in the Kestwick office pauses until lease terms are resolved. Department heads must submit role justifications before the planning lock date. The confidential strategic context for these numbers follows below.

internal memo for tagef-hadup: Gross margin on Ulaath came in at 15 percent against a plan of 5 percent. Only 7 of the 120 pilot accounts renewed Ulaath, so a churn review is set for October 15.